I know I had problems when I 1st bought mine because I didn't know the code as well.
After setting the alarm off in a Dairy Queen parking lot and spending 2 hours trying everything under the sun...I found that if you lock all of your doors and then unlock them with then keys it shut off the alarm and I was again able to start my car. Although IIRC my head lights still worked when it went off...but maybe not.
Either way if you haven't tried that...do it now. Then if its still a no go...I'm afraid mtcookson's right and you've got yourself some electrical issues.
